Abstract
In this work, the photon electro-absorption modulation of laser sources used in broadband systems is presented. We begin explaining the optical pulse broadening phenomenon of light pulses that propagate through an optical fiber, which represents a limiting factor for bandwidth expansion on currently installed optical fiber networks. The photon electro-absorption external modulation for light sources is explained further, along with the physical mechanism inherent to this modulation that minimizes the optical pulse broadening. We conclude mentioning the main advantages of the implementation of this type of modulation in broadband systems.
